Brand loyal decision is a type of nominal decision that is characterized by a fairly high degree of product involvement by a customer, but a low degree of purchase involvement.
<h3>What is Brand
loyal decision?</h3>
A brand loyal decision can be defined as a type of nominal decision which involves a customer having a fairly high degree of involvement in the products offered by a producer (business organization) but a low level of involvement in its purchase.
This ultimately implies that, a brand loyal decision is characterized by a fairly high degree of product involvement with subsequent low degree of purchase involvement.

Cash inflow is the money going into the business while cash out is the money going out of the business.
Car payment is an outflow. Money is going out to acquire a car.
Insurance premium is an outflow. Money is going out by purchasing an insurance package.
Mortgage payment is also an outflow.
Only interest earn is an inflow. Money is coming maybe from an investment that has happened in the past.
